Hi well I am very new to Mumsnet and a forum virgin so apologies for any rookie errors! Basically I am looking for a bit of advice and support.

I had my first appointment at the fertility clinic two weeks ago. We have been TTC for two years since came off the pill. I also had an early MC four years ago whilst on the pill.

I thought I was ovulating normally as my periods came straight back and are totally normal. This year though we went to the Dr and he sent me off for Day 21 progesterone test and hubbie off for semen test. His results were spectacular - 97million, mine not so good, progesterone level was 10.4 instead of 25.

So I am being sent off for more blood tests for FSH, LH Oestradiol and Prolactin - does anyone know what this means?

Also due a hysterosalpingogram and am terrified. Has anyone had this procedure?

If all clear looks like I might get prescribed Clomid.

Any advice or support would be so appreciated. Thanks and baby dust to you all!

Was the progesterone test taken at the right time? It is day 21 as standard but if you don't ovulate at day 14, this would not catch the peak. Do you have any idea when you ovulate? If not, using ovulation predictor kits or temping to get a better idea of your cycle might be helpful. If you are not ovulating, then Clomid is usually the first port of call.

A HSG is fine. Some people experience some pain but I didn't feel a thing. It was just like a smear - undignified but that was it.
